]> git.kaiwu.me - nginx.git/commitdiff
Syslog: fixed message sending on win32.
authorVladimir Homutov <vl@nginx.com>
Tue, 27 May 2014 11:42:34 +0000 (15:42 +0400)
committerVladimir Homutov <vl@nginx.com>
Tue, 27 May 2014 11:42:34 +0000 (15:42 +0400)
src/core/ngx_syslog.c

index 7c5de38b6cbc77c875d8ea2170270b4aaadf9994..e6d40f48a2df3cf7a6af4a2bd9ff2f1e1c133e57 100644 (file)
@@ -317,6 +317,10 @@ ngx_syslog_init_peer(ngx_syslog_peer_t *peer)
     cln->handler = ngx_syslog_cleanup;
 
     peer->conn.fd = fd;
+
+    /* UDP sockets are always ready to write */
+    peer->conn.write->ready = 1;
+
     return NGX_OK;
 
 failed: